Projects Part of being a manager is knowing how to properly handle projects, and these courses will teach you how to do just that. 70. Preparing a project: Take a look at this course to learn how to properly manage a project. 71. Planning a project: Check out this course to see charts, estimation, and other skills necessary for planning a successful project. 72. Managing projects through people: Learn the importance of properly managing people in a project with this course. 73. Implementing the project: See how you can monitor and stay on top of project progress. 74. Completing the project: In this course, you'll learn how to properly bring a project to a close.

ABCya! Kindergarten computer activities and games have large and easy-to-use navigation buttons as well as voice instructions. The first activity is an interactive tutorial demonstrating how to use navigation buttons. The following activities include: learn the alphabet, uppercase to lowercase letters, categorizing, mouse manipulation, drawing, counting numbers and much more.
